Harry N. Very Good-. 1977. Paperback. 0874270243 . Laminate card cover w/ French flaps, lightly age-toned w/ very slight spotting, both panels a touch rubbed; Edges age-toned, previous owner's signature on ffep, otherwise pages clean, B&W and coloured plates, pp fold-out plates intact; Binding tight. Overall a nice, sturdy copy with slight signs of age. ; 9.5 x 11"; 248 pages .

About Walden Books
Second-hand and antiquarian booksellers since 1977, in present shop since 1979, open Thurs-Sunday, with an emphasis on History of Art and Architecture, Photography, Literature and Poetry, Literary Biography and Criticism and the the History of London.
